Disc type

High-definition image quality (HD)
A Blu-ray Disc enables you to record longer duration of high definition image quality (HD)
movies than DVD discs.
High-definition image quality (HD) (AVCHD recording disc)
High definition image quality (HD) movie can be recorded on DVD media, such as DVD-R
discs, and a high definition image quality (HD) disc is created.
You can play a high definition image quality (HD) disc on AVCHD format playback
devices, such as a Sony Blu-ray Disc player and a PlayStation®3. You cannot play the
disc on ordinary DVD players.
Standard definition image quality (STD)
Standard definition image quality (STD) movie converted from high definition image quality
(HD) movie can be recorded on DVD media, such as DVD-R discs, and a standard image
quality (STD) disc is created.
Hint
You can use the following types of 12 cm discs with PlayMemories Home. For Blu-ray discs,
see "Creating Blu-ray Discs".
DVD-R/DVD+R/DVD+R DL: Non-rewritable
DVD-RW/DVD+RW: Rewritable
Always maintain your "PlayStation 3" to use the latest version of the "PlayStation 3"
system software.
"PlayStation 3" may not be available in some countries/regions.
